"The current station building is Odense's third, having opened on 15 September 1995. The first one, now demolished, opened in 1865 with the rest of the railway line across Funen (Dronning Louises Jernbane), replaced in 1914 by the still-existing building drawn by Heinrich Wenck.
Historically, Odense station has been the central hub of railways on Funen, being the terminus for a handful of now closed railways:[5]
Nordfyenske Jernbane (NFJ, 1882–1966)
Odense–Kerteminde–Martofte Jernbane (OKMJ, 1900–1966)
Odense–Nørre Broby–Fåborg Jernbane (ONFJ, 1906–1954)
Nordvestfyenske Jernbane (OMB, 1911–1966) "
